Indian Railways is a governmental entity under the Ministry of Railways which operates India's national railway system. It is run by the government as a public good and manages the fourth largest railway network in the world by size, with a route length of 68,155 km as of March 2019. 40,576 km or 64% of all the broad-gauge routes are electrified with 25 kV 50 Hz AC electric traction as of August 2020.
